    June 27, 2023 - Allowed to breathe in glass 1 hour. Clear inky dark garnet color. Fresh blueberries, sour black cherries and their liqueurs, violets, mint, thyme, leather, crushed gravel. Pleasantly tart and tannic. Seems youthful. A nice alternative to sangiovese for a change of pace.

    August 18, 2021 - This was exceptionally good, once again. Old world elegance at its best. Awesome QPR, too. Decanted for three hrs (air is absolutely needed). On the nose, dried red fruits, sour cherries, some rose petal, mushrooms, dirt, ashes, hints of licorice and violets. On the palate, fine but assertive tannins, great acidity, good minerality, dirt, ashes, and sour cherries. I love Aglianico with age. So underrated!

    December 27, 2019 - Decanted for 2 hours and paired with grilled pork tenderloin. Consistent with note from 2/2019. I really enjoyed this and the fruit was still going strong with a cigar ash/smokey note on the nose. The quality of this wine really showed as I would have expected more oxidation of the fruit at this age but the wine tasted relatively young. 93+/-

    "Medium red color with slight brownish tint and fair change from rim (clear) to center.

    On nose, cigar ash, cherry, dried cherry, tar and nice herbal note (spices, not green pepper).

    On palate, full body, medium+ acidity, medium tannins and long finish. Flavor profile similar to the nose. I loved this. 93+/-"
